@@rockon8174 The Hebrew word _ratzah_ (murder) is conceptually different from _harag_ (killing). The 6th Commandment "Do not murder" (ratzah) means do not kill out of anger, lust, greed, hatred, etc. Killing (harag) is permissible in limited circumstance: war, capital punishment, self-defense, revenge, etc. The King James translation of "thou shalt not kill" has always been a faulty transliteration that obscures the original message of the text. This is why almost all translations in modern English use "murder" and not "kill."
